  • Put a song into more than one genre

    I am trying to organize my music and would like to put a song into more than one genre.  So if I put a song into the categories "acoustic"  and "blues" I would like for that song to come up with I search acoustic songs as well as when I search Blues songs.  How can I do this?

    Genre= "Acoustic Blues"
    Search for "Genre contains" as opposed to "Genre IS".

  • Playing music by genres - doesn't work with an upgrade

    Hello, I have just upgraded my iPhone (which I regret doing now) and iTunes from 10.5 to 10.6 and the way the music is played has changed: I used to play all my songs by genre but I don't see that option now. I can search by genre, and I made sure that I have a Genre for all the songs. On my iPhone, once in the Music program, I select the genre I want, but there is no option anymore of "All Albums", and subsequently "All Songs", at the top of the list, so I cannot play all songs in the selected genre, but only by each particular artist. Is it because it's not set up properly somehow in my updated iTunes? Does anyone know how do I change that?

    Nothing to do with settings .... Apple had messed that up by poor quality checking ..... However, there are 2 workarounds available to listen all songs from the same Genre ....
    1) Ask Siri to open the songs from the specific Genre and then shuffle all songs.
    2) Open the Music app.... in the "Search" tab at the top of the screen, type your specific Genre .... then shuffle all songs ....
